Lancia Thesis: Which Version Should You Buy?

The Lancia Thesis was produced as a Sedan from 2002 to 2009 in a single generation, with nine listed versions. Choosing among them comes down to four priorities: outright performance, low-rev torque, transmission type, and whether measured fuel-consumption data matters to you.

The 3.2 AT is the quickest and fastest choice, while the 175 hp 2.4 MT diesel offers the strongest torque figure and the best weight-to-power ratio among the diesel versions fitted with a Manual gearbox. The 185 hp 2.4 AT diesel is the only version here with measured fuel consumption and CO₂ figures.

Lancia Thesis generations and versions

The Lancia Thesis has one generation in the supplied catalogue data. This generation ran from 2002 to 2009, used a Sedan body, and included nine versions. Because there is no second generation in the data, the buying decision is entirely between engines and transmissions rather than between different generations.

Several version names occur more than once and therefore need their power figures to distinguish them. The two 2.4 MT diesels produce 150 hp and 175 hp. The two 2.4 AT diesels produce 175 hp and 185 hp. The 2.5 MT and 2.5 AT share the same 170 hp engine output but differ in transmission, acceleration, top speed, and kerb weight.

The 2.0 MT produces about 92.6 hp per litre, the highest specific output in the range. It combines 185 hp with 308 Nm and is the only Gasoline version listed with Turbo boost. Its torque arrives at 2200 rpm, compared with 3500 rpm for both 170 hp 2.5 versions, 5000 rpm for the 3.0 AT, and 4800 rpm for the 3.2 AT.

Among the diesels, the 185 hp 2.4 AT produces about 77.5 hp per litre, while each 175 hp 2.4 version produces about 73.3 hp per litre. The 175 hp 2.4 MT stands out for its 380 Nm at 2000 rpm: that is 50 Nm more than either 2.4 AT and 76 Nm more than the 150 hp 2.4 MT.

All versions use FWD and a front, transverse engine position. The Manual versions have 6 gears, while every Automatic version has 5 gears.

For maximum performance, the 3.2 AT is the clear choice: its 8.8-second acceleration time is the quickest in the catalogue, and its 240 km/h maximum is also the highest. The 2.0 MT is only 0.1 second slower to 100 km/h, although its top speed is 16 km/h lower.

The 3.0 AT provides 15 hp less than the 3.2 AT and takes 0.4 second longer to reach 100 km/h. Its top speed is 6 km/h lower. Those differences quantify what the larger Gasoline Automatic delivers, although purchase-price data is not available.

Transmission choice has a visible effect on the two 170 hp 2.5 versions. The 2.5 MT reaches 100 km/h 1.4 seconds sooner than the 2.5 AT and has a 2 km/h higher maximum speed. It is also 30 kg lighter.

Among the diesels, the 185 hp 2.4 AT is fastest to 100 km/h at 9.7 seconds. The 175 hp 2.4 MT follows at 9.8 seconds and reaches the same 225 km/h maximum speed. The 150 hp 2.4 MT is 0.3 second slower than the 175 hp 2.4 AT, but it trails that Automatic version by 14 km/h in maximum speed.

Only the 185 hp 2.4 AT has measured economy data: 12.1 l/100 km in the city, 6.9 l/100 km on the highway, and 8.8 l/100 km combined. Fuel consumption for every other version is not measured, so the data does not support a direct mpg or consumption ranking across the full range.

The 2.5 MT is the lightest version at 1690 kg. The 185 hp 2.4 AT is the heaviest by kerb weight at 1895 kg, making it 205 kg heavier than the 2.5 MT and 145 kg heavier than the 175 hp 2.4 AT.

Weight per horsepower helps separate versions with similar outputs. The 3.2 AT has about 7.6 kg per hp, the best figure in the range. The 2.0 MT follows at about 9.2 kg per hp. Among the diesels, the 175 hp 2.4 MT has about 9.9 kg per hp, compared with 10.0 kg per hp for the 175 hp 2.4 AT and about 10.2 kg per hp for the 185 hp 2.4 AT.

Every version uses independent, spring suspension at both ends, Ventilated disc front brakes, and Disc rear brakes.

Which Lancia Thesis version should you buy?

Choose the 3.2 AT if acceleration and maximum speed take priority. Its 230 hp, 289 Nm, 8.8-second 0–100 km/h time, and 240 km/h maximum lead the range. It also has the strongest weight-to-power result.

Choose the 2.0 MT if you want a Manual Gasoline version with strong performance. Its 185 hp is 15 hp above the 2.5 MT, while its 308 Nm exceeds the 2.5 MT by 82 Nm. It reaches 100 km/h 0.6 second sooner and has a 7 km/h higher maximum speed, though it is 20 kg heavier.

Between the two 170 hp 2.5 versions, choose the 2.5 MT for performance and lower weight: it is 1.4 seconds quicker to 100 km/h and 30 kg lighter. Choose the 2.5 AT only when the Automatic gearbox is the deciding requirement; it adds no power or torque over the 2.5 MT.

Choose the 175 hp 2.4 MT if diesel torque is the priority. Its 380 Nm is the highest torque figure in the entire range, exceeding even the 3.2 AT by 91 Nm. It also combines that output with a 9.8-second acceleration time and a 225 km/h maximum.

Between the two 175 hp diesels, the 2.4 MT has 50 Nm more torque than the 2.4 AT, is 25 kg lighter, reaches 100 km/h 0.4 second sooner, and has a 5 km/h higher maximum speed. The 2.4 AT provides the Automatic alternative, but its measured fuel consumption is not available.

Choose the 185 hp 2.4 AT when an Automatic diesel and documented consumption figures matter most. It adds 10 hp over the 175 hp 2.4 AT, cuts 0–100 km/h acceleration by 0.5 second, and raises maximum speed by 5 km/h, while torque remains unchanged at 330 Nm. The trade-off visible in the data is a 145 kg increase in kerb weight.

No reliability or problems data is supplied for any version, so none can honestly be ranked for durability, maintenance risk, or common faults. On the available evidence alone, the 3.2 AT is the performance choice, the 175 hp 2.4 MT is the torque-focused Manual choice, and the 185 hp 2.4 AT is the most defensible Automatic diesel choice when measured economy data is required.
